How Fulham could line up against Southampton

:Headline: How Fulham could line up against Southampton:
Sports Mole takes an in-depth look at how Fulham could line up against Southampton for Saturday's Premier League clash.
Sports Mole

Scott Parker may decide to turn to some of his fringe players for Saturday's trip to Southampton after Fulham's Premier League relegation was confirmed on Monday.

The West London side's winless run stretched to seven matches with defeat at home to Burnley and they can no longer climb out of the bottom three.

Fulham have three games remaining this season and Parker, whose future is uncertain amid links to Tottenham Hotspur, may already be preparing for the 2021-22 campaign.

Mario Lemina will definitely play no part at St Mary's as he is ineligible to face his parent club, and some other loan players may also be overlooked for starting spots.

Bobby Decordova-Reid has been given a regular run in the side and should start again here, even though he has now gone 12 matches without finding the net.

Elsewhere, Harrison Reed and Tom Cairney remain fitness doubts, while Terence Kongolo has been ruled out for the rest of the season with a knee problem.

Fulham possible starting lineup: Areola; Aina, Andersen, Adarabioyo, Robinson; Loftus-Cheek, Anguissa; Cavaleiro, Onomah, Lookman; Maja
